Enhancing Health Care Diagnostics With Optical Technologies



Optical modern technologies are revolutionizing healthcare diagnostics, much like they've changed producing processes. You can see how these developments make it possible for faster, extra precise disease detection and monitoring. Optical coherence tomography (OCT) gives high-resolution photos of the retina, allowing for early discovery of conditions like glaucoma and diabetic retinopathy.


Furthermore, fluorescence microscopy can aid you determine specific mobile markers, boosting cancer cells diagnostics. With non-invasive strategies like optical spectroscopy, you have the ability to examine cells buildings, supplying real-time understandings without the need for biopsies.


These technologies not only improve patient end results yet likewise improve operations in medical setups. By integrating optical measurement systems into diagnostics, you're making certain a much more effective approach to health care. As these technologies proceed to advance, you can anticipate also higher developments in accuracy medicine, resulting in customized therapies that satisfy individual patient needs.

Developments in Optical Dimension for Environmental Tracking



Optical dimension modern technologies have greatly evolved, boosting our capability to keep track of environmental adjustments with unprecedented precision. You can now take advantage of advanced sensors that make use of light to find air top quality, water purity, and also biodiversity. These systems supply real-time data, permitting you to respond swiftly to environmental threats.


As an example, remote sensing techniques enable the analysis of deforestation and uncontrolled development, using satellite images to track changes over time. Spectroscopy techniques have actually enhanced your capability to determine toxins at minute focus, ensuring conformity with environmental laws.


In addition, advancements in LiDAR technology permit for accurate topographic mapping, essential for flooding risk administration and environment preservation. By incorporating these optical measurement systems right into your ecological tracking techniques, you'll get important insights that drive educated decision-making and advertise sustainability. Optical Measurement Solutions in Electronics and Semiconductor Industries



In the hectic world of electronic devices and semiconductors, leveraging innovative optical measurement services can considerably boost making procedures and product high quality. These systems enable you to examine critical specifications such as thickness, surface roughness, and feature sizes with remarkable precision. By utilizing techniques like laser triangulation and interferometry, you can detect minute problems that conventional approaches might miss.




Applying optical measurement options aids simplify production lines, making certain that your products meet stringent high quality criteria (optical measurement systems). You'll find that real-time data collection facilitates quick adjustments, minimizing waste and reducing rework. Additionally, these systems can be incorporated into automated workflows, boosting total effectiveness
